HIGHLIGHTS

N-TYPE New Technology

BougeRV 300-watt solar panels feature cutting-edge N-TYPE solar cell technology, achieving an industry-leading 25% conversion rate. Equipped with advanced Industrial Tunnel Oxide Passivated technology, they significantly outperform traditional P-TYPE solar cells for maximum energy output.

Bifacial Design

BougeRV 300W bifacial solar panels feature a transparent backside that captures energy from both sides — including direct, refracted, and diffuse sunlight — boosting solar output by up to 30%. Thanks to N-TYPE solar cells with an 80% bifacial gain (vs. 70% for P-TYPE), these panels deliver more power in the same footprint.

Longer Lifespan

Lab tests show N-TYPE solar panels last up to 30 years — 5 years longer than P-TYPE's 25-year lifespan. A longer lifespan means more energy generated, more savings accumulated, and a smarter investment over time.

Product Specifications

SKU ISE239N
Maximum Power (W) 300±5% W
Open Circuit Voltage Voc (V) 44.2±5% V
Max Power Voltage Vmp (V) 37.6±5% V
Max Power Current Imp (A) 8.13±5% A
Short Circuit Current Isc (A) 8.9±5% A
Solar Cells Efficiency 25%
Warranty Description

10 years Material & workmanship warranty

30 years Linear power output warranty

Product Dimension (IN) 61.3x37.4x1.4 in
Net Weight (kg / lb) 32.8 lb
Max Static Load (front) 2400 Pa
Max Static Load (back) 2400pa
Max Series Fuse Rating 20A
Product Type Solar Panel

The daily power output of a 300W solar panel depends on sunlight hours and conditions. In areas with 4 to 6 peak sun hours, a 300W panel can generate approximately 1.2 to 1.8 kWh per day. This amount can vary with shading, panel angle, temperature, and location.

Yes, absolutely. A 300W solar panel is a popular choice for RVers, campers, tiny homes, and off-grid cabins. It provides enough energy to charge a 12V battery system and run essential devices during travel or in remote areas. When combined with other panels, it can support more extensive setups with power stations, fridges, or lighting systems.

Yes, most 300 watt solar panels can be connected to existing systems, but it’s important to check for compatibility in terms of voltage, current, and connector type. You may need to wire panels in series or parallel depending on your system voltage (12V, 24V, or 48V).

For a 12V system with a 300W solar panel, a 30A MPPT charge controller is recommended for maximum efficiency—especially in changing weather conditions. MPPT controllers can extract up to 30% more energy compared to traditional PWM types.

High-quality panels like BougeRV 300W N-Type Mono Solar Panel are built to last 25 to 30 years with minimal degradation. N-Type TopCon technology also offers better resistance to light-induced degradation (LID), meaning your panel maintains higher performance over time.

A single 300W panel cannot power a home alone, but a system of multiple 300W panels (e.g., 10 panels = 3,000W or 3kW) can significantly reduce your grid dependence. In a full residential system with battery storage and a solar inverter, 300W panels can be part of an effective clean energy solution.

Yes. Many portable power stations support solar charging via MC4 connectors or adapters. Under optimal sunlight conditions, a 300W solar panel can recharge a 1,000Wh power station in approximately 4 to 6 hours, assuming minimal energy loss and that the power station supports the full panel input.
